Species Burkholderia glathei

Name: Burkholderia glathei (Zolg and Ottow 1975) Viallard et al. 1998

Category: Species

Proposed as: comb. nov.

Basonym: Pseudomonas glathei Zolg and Ottow 1975 (Approved Lists 1980)

Etymology: gla’the.i. N.L. gen. masc. n. glathei, of Glathe, named after H. Glathe of Giessen, Germany

Gender: feminine

Type strain: ATCC 29195; CFBP 4791; CIP 105421; DSM 50014; JCM 10563; LMG 14190

16S rRNA gene: AB021374 Analyse FASTA

Valid publication: Viallard V, Poirier I, Cournoyer B, Haurat J, Wiebkin S, Ophel-Keller K, Balandreau J. Burkholderia graminis sp. nov., a rhizospheric Burkholderia species, and reassessment of [Pseudomonas] phenazinium, [Pseudomonas] pyrrocinia and [Pseudomonas] glathei as Burkholderia. Int J Syst Bacteriol 1998; 48:549-563.

IJSEM list: Anonymous.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 48, part 2 of the IJSB. Int J Syst Bacteriol 1998; 48:633-634.

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P, illegitimate name

Taxonomic status: synonym

Correct name: Caballeronia glathei (Zolg and Ottow 1975) Dobritsa and Samadpour 2016

Risk group: 1

Parent taxon: Burkholderia Yabuuchi et al. 1993
